Pokédex Entries

"This Pokémon is proud and aggressive. However, it is said that a Tsareena will instantly become calm if someone touches the crown on its calyx."

"This Pokémon launches fierce yet elegant kicks with its long, slender legs. It views Quaquaval as its rival."

"This feared Pokémon has long, slender legs and a cruel heart. It shows no mercy as it stomps on its opponents."

"A kick from the hardened tips of this Pokémon’s legs leaves a wound in the opponent’s body and soul that will never heal."

"Its long, striking legs aren’t just for show but to be used to kick with skill. In victory, it shows off by kicking the defeated, laughing boisterously."

"A Pokémon known for the beauty of its well-shaped legs, it sometimes appears as a mascot in advertisements for beauty salons."

"A master of grand and beautiful kicks, it can knock out even kickboxing champions with a single blow."

"A Pokémon with an aggressive personality and a mastery of kicking, it cackles every time it kicks an opponent."

What does each category mean?

Catchable Can be caught in the base game without special requirements. It spawns somewhere in game.

Obtainable Available only through an in-game gift, such as a starter or in-game trade with an NPC.

Evolve Only available through evolution. A pre-evolution is available for catching or obtaining.

Event Only available through some sort of event or distribution.

Transfer Exists within the game's data, but can only be obtained via a trade with another player (version exclusive) or transfer through another means like Pokémon HOME.
